According to the Health Resources Services Administration (HRSA), health centers are community-based and patient-directed organizations that deliver comprehensive, culturally competent, high-quality primary health care services to the nationβs most vulnerable individuals and families, including people experiencing homelessness, agricultural workers, residents of public housing, and veterans. As a patient centered medical home provider they provide comprehensive healthcare to all individuals. They provide services such as primary care, mental health care, chiropractic, onsite pharmacy and lab services, to meet the needs of their patients. They also provide healthcare services in the community such as patient education, flu shots, and health screenings such as blood pressure, diabetes, cholesterol and HIV.
